Commissioner Barr Advises Caution Around Power Lines

August 27, 2020 - Shelby County Commissioners are currently working to assess the damage incurred in the area resulting from Hurricane Laura.

Charles Barr, Precinct 3 Commissioner, advises a lot of downed trees are wrapped in power lines and are not able to be handled by commissioner crews.

If anyone sees down power lines, wrapped in trees or not, contact Deep East Texas Electric Co-op, SWEPCO, or whoever your electric provider may be.

Further updates are expected from county officials as the extent of the damage is realized.

DPS Investigates Reverse Two-Vehicle Crash

August 23, 2020 - The Texas Department of Public Safety was called to a two-vehicle crash on CR 1430, when one driver is reported to have struck another in reverse.

According to Texas Department of Public Safety State Trooper Keith Jones, Friday, August 21, 2020, at 1:01pm a 2018 GMC Sierra pickup truck driven by a 15-year-old minor driver was traveling on CR 1430, when the driver passed a driveway where he was intending to turn. 

The driver stopped and backed without safety and struck a Kia Sol driven by Barbara Simmons Fulbright, 47, of Center.
